    Hi Mike,

    You may want to try these steps:

    Bluetooth audio

    If Bluetooth is turned on and the driver is up to date but your device still doesn't work, try removing the device and re-pairing it.

    Here's how: Go to Start , enter Devices, select Bluetooth and other devices settings > select the device > Remove device > Yes and then try pairing again.

    Make sure that the Bluetooth-enabled audio device is on and discoverable.

    How you do this varies with devices, so check the info that came with your device or go to the manufacturers website.

    If these won't work, try to uninstall the driver and reboot your system.

    Then install again the driver for your Galaxy Buds.
